Output 988223054ee176ddce167dc320b3b55647e49ff21b23956aeefed5ddd2f4e2f7:0

value
7112006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6a20f4816305bc42d2083da5ac374a27d7a693b OP_EQUAL
address
3Gt6EVX7CVJUhPA1DKceBAXNMfhRGHaM9c
transaction
988223054ee176ddce167dc320b3b55647e49ff21b23956aeefed5ddd2f4e2f7
confirmations
276630
spent
true